    If you're on a budget and want a clean home then look no further. Ive been on the fence on buying the omni c20. I was in the market for a new smart vacuum since my old tesvor (5yrs) wasn't cutting it anymore. Having two cats at home made for quite a messy fur infected floor and my poor tesvor couldn't keep up. Debating upon several vacuums the eufy c20 stood out to me (not sure if it was the price, the dual downward facing mops, the self cleaning station or the cool little see through light in the water tank) but something about this vacuum called out my name. Im glad I took a chance on it, this thing is amazing. The app is super user friendly and well built. It gives you a full layout of your home once it maps the place. The app allows you to customize the cleaning activity as well as location, no go zones and spot cleaning. It has a build in laser to help guide itself, it avoids obstacles pretty okay, it doesn't avoid cables or plastic bags, these tend to get stuck on the wheel or roller. Wifi connection was a breeze and it has several sensors on the bumper. Im able to clean my whole apartment on a single charge while mopping and vacuuming. The rollers themselves don't supply water, this vacuum works a bit differently since it doesn't have an on board water tank. At first I thought this would be an issue when it came to mopping, however it has a cool mopping feature that pre soaks the mop at the station before cleaning. It would've been cool if the c20 had auto water filling but I guess that's where the other models come in.

    All in all for the price its a pretty solid mid level vacuum. I'd go as far as to say that it rivals other brands with a similar price range and more features. I've had vacuums that boast about having 4k PA suction power and let me tell ya, at 4k PA those things were loud. The eufy c20 at 7k is practically quiet compared to others with lower PA. Even on its highest suction its still quiet compared to leading robot vacuums and others.

    One issue that id like to note is that the vacuum doesn't hit all of the spots on the floor sometimes. There will be an open space and for w.e reason the vacuum thinks there's something there. I tried cleaning the sensors to see if this would fix the problem but at the moment it's not a big issue.

    I wonder how the c28 is going to compete with this budget friendly vacuum.

    I recommend this robot vac and would buy it again.

    Wirecutter, the NYT version of Consumer Reports, recommends this as the runner-up to its fancy first choice robot vac. The day I read the vacuum article, this mighty little machine was half off. How could I say no?

    I use it as a daily supplement to my 1x/week major vacuuming with my canister. I have a mixed breed dog who has lab, golden retriever, and husky in her DNA. Her hair is short like a Boxer, and she sheds year-round, but in the spring and fall, she loses her entire undercoat. Hair is everywhere. I don’t have time to vacuum every day so I bought this vac

    No regrets.

    Cons:
    I live in a 950 sq ft 2 bed/ 2 bath condo. I don’t have an ideal place to park it so that is a problem. As a result, it cannot find its way back to home base. I must assist.

    Eufy, the manufacturer says it runs 100 minutes on a single charge. Not true. I am lucky if I get an hour, which covers one room thoroughly. No matter, I run it 3x a day. Charging takes a couple of hours.

    It gets stuck under my couch so I have to block that space off.

    The mapping feature isn’t great and I don’t think the coverage is great because it zigs and zags. However, for me, it’s better than not vacuuming.

    The side broom thingee will not stay attached.

    It does not like flimsy bathroom rugs. I must move mine before it embarks on its journey.

    Pros:
    The price!

    It picks up the really fine hair from my dog’s undercoat, which is why I bought it.

    It’s not noisy like my canister vacuum.

    It’s easy to use with the remote.

    The refuse drawer and beater are easy to remove and clean. I use my canister vac to clean the refuse box, filer, and beater is effective and easy.

    It’s highly entertaining to watch my dog interact with the robot. She is a 50lb wimp! I think I like that the most.

    Overall, it serves my purpose and I am happy with it. I took 1 start off for the cons.
